Aero-Carbon™ is a specialized blend of nutrients and humic acid designed for aerial applications via drones, airplanes, and helicopters on row and field crops. The unique blend of nutrients and humic acid in Aero-Carbon is designed to help meet the needs of the crop during critical growth stages to maximize crop growth and improve grain quality.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is the value of potassium, sulfur, and humic acid in Aero-Carbon?
A: The potassium in Aero-Carbon is essential during the later growth stages in crop growth due to the increased needs to support grain fill and optimize quality at harvest. Sulfur is essential for nitrogen utilization and amino acid formation. The humic acid in Aero-Carbon increases the uptake of applied nutrients, improving the overall efficiency of application.

Q: When should I apply Aero-Carbon?
A: On field, row, and vegetable crops apply Aero-Carbon post emergence at the vegetative or reproductive growth stages.
Q: What is the use rate for Aero-Carbon?
A: Aero-Carbon is applied at a rate of 16-32 oz per acre.
Q: Can variable rate be used to apply Aero-Carbon?
A: Yes. When applied with aerial applications, variable rate technology can be utilized to create a custom application plan that allows for fertilizer application rates to be adjusted throughout the field to accommodate the various nutrition needs.
